William Blake, The Book of Urizen ('your reason', i.e. instrumental
rationality)

Chapter II Urizen announces his principles:

'I have sought for a joy without pain,
For a solid without fluctuation...

'Lo! I unfold my darkness, and on
This rock place, with strong hand, the Book
Of Eternal Brass, written in my solitude:

'Laws of peace, of love, of unity,
Of pity, compassion, forgiveness:
Let each choose one habitation,
His ancient infinite mansion,
One command, one joy, one measure,
One King, one God, one Law.'

This is the religion of reductionism.
